两个版本的SP1版本中的。DLINQ,即Linq To Sql,竟然自动封装数据库不同。
中文版本的数据表名称为s的,如Users用VS中文版封装的时候不会更改数据表的名字,但是如果是英文版的VS2008SP1,会自动去掉s,但是数据表的类名还是有s。
这个语言不同造成封装不同上的BUG,造成中文版开发后的DLINQ重新用英文版生成后,和代码完全的不对应。
网络上暂时找不到解决方案。为了项目的进度,暂时用中文版的封装后,拷贝DBML到到英文版下.
两个版本的SP1版本中的。DLINQ,即Linq To Sql,竟然自动封装数据库不同。
中文版本的数据表名称为s的,如Users用VS中文版封装的时候不会更改数据表的名字,但是如果是英文版的VS2008SP1,会自动去掉s,但是数据表的类名还是有s。
这个语言不同造成封装不同上的BUG,造成中文版开发后的DLINQ重新用英文版生成后,和代码完全的不对应。
网络上暂时找不到解决方案。为了项目的进度,暂时用中文版的封装后,拷贝DBML到到英文版下.